Summary:Solar Cooling Technologies presents a detailed study of the potential technologies for coupling solar energy and cooling systems. Unifies all the various power based solar techniques into one book, investigates tri-generation schemes for maximization of cooling efficiency, especially for small scale applications and offers direct comparison of all possible technologies of solar coolingIncludes detailed numerical investigations for potential cooling applications
Item Description:1.Introduction. 2.Thermodynamic Cycles for Solar Cooling. 3.Solar thermal collectors. 4.Photovoltaic driven heat pumps. 6.Adsorption cooling heat pumps. 7.Alternative and hybrid cooling systems. 8.Trigeneration systems. 9.Solar desiccant cooling. 10.Thermal energy storage. 11.Economic evaluation of solar cooling technologies
